## Further Reading

The baseline file (`lintline.baseline.json`) freezes known Thresher analyzer findings so new code is held to a stricter bar than legacy code. Reviewers: reject diffs that add entries to the baseline without a linked waiver. Shrinking the baseline is always welcome. Regeneration is only permitted during the quarterly cleanup window, and must be done with the pinned analyzer version. Waiver policy, regeneration steps, and the cleanup schedule are on the internal page below.

wiki page, kahog-hahig: https://vault.zemvargrid.internal/display/deploy/repo/settings/merge_requests/job/settings/6f3b933774dbc5320a4daa18

Subject: Legacy Pricing Adjustment — Briefing for Branch Managers

Team,

From next quarter, Vellmark legacy customers on pre-2019 Corastra plans will see a measured 6% increase, phased over two billing cycles. Please ensure branch managers communicate this carefully, emphasising grandfathered service guarantees. Objection-handling scripts follow next week. The rationale connects to our wider roadmap, summarised below.

management briefing: Only 33 of the 205 pilot accounts renewed Kasath, so a churn review is set for October 17. Weniusek Logistics is in early talks to buy Holethax Freight for about $345.6 million.

**14:22** — Marisol's image-slimming change landed and the Quillgate registry immediately started serving the new base layer. Nobody noticed the stripped CA bundle until the payment sidecar began failing TLS handshakes around 14:40. We rolled forward rather than back, since the old image had the log4-style CVE we were trying to shed anyway. Pinning the cert package fixed it by 15:05. For anyone auditing this later, the exact build that introduced the regression is recorded here.

pipeline stamp: htk31_3c6b63a1fd55b8745625d3b6ce9c5fc

## Step 4: Configure the scaler service

Deploy Ladlefactor behind the standard proxy. Set SCALE_PRECISION to 2 unless the Brenmore kitchens ask otherwise; it controls rounding on ingredient quantities. UNIT_TABLE_PATH must point to the mounted conversions file or startup fails fast. Restart the pod after any env change. The service also needs its license key for the conversion dataset, which goes on the next line.

secret setting of taguf-kahag: VAULT_KEY13=442ab0b4216ee